About Bingbing Li
Bingbing Li is a scholar working on Artificial Intelligence,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ging, Neurology and Oncology, having authored 104 papers that have together received 1.0k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Radiomics and Machine Learning in Medical Imaging (6 papers), AI in cancer detection (6 papers), Wireless Signal Modulation Classification (5 papers), Advanced Neural Network Applications (5 papers), Retinal Imaging and Analysis (5 papers), Acute Ischemic Stroke Management (5 papers), Topic Modeling (4 papers) and Blind Source Separation Techniques (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Hardware and Architecture (55 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(143 citations), Artificial Intelligence (224 citations), Clinical Psychology (109 citations) and Social Psychology (82 citations). Bingbing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Spain. Frequent co-authors include Caiwen Ding, Santosh Pandey, Ji Li, Haowen Fang, Mimi Xie, Lipeng Wan, Jieyang Chen, Guangzeng Liu, Yangu Pan and Sasanka Ramanadham. Their work appears in journals such as Neurology, Children and Youth Services Review, Computer Methods and Programs in Biomedicine, Computers in Biology and Medicine and PLoS ONE.
